Understanding the Role of a Range Officer π³
What Does a Range Officer Do?
A Range Officer of Forest plays a pivotal role in managing forest resources, preventing illegal activities like poaching and deforestation, and ensuring the conservation of wildlife. They work closely with local communities and government bodies to implement environmental policies.

Bihar Police Range Officer Selection Process 2025 π
Written Exam: The First Hurdle
The written exam is the first stage of the selection process. It tests your knowledge in subjects like General Science, Environmental Studies, and General Awareness.
Written Exam Details | Specifications |
---|---|
Total Marks | 200 |
Duration | 3 Hours |
Sections | General Science, Environmental Studies, General Awareness |
Question Type | Multiple Choice Questions (MCQs) |
Physical Test: Proving Your Fitness
After clearing the written exam, candidates must pass the physical test. This includes height and weight measurements, along with endurance tests like running and long jumps.
Physical Test Standards | Requirements |
---|---|
Height (Male) | 165 cm |
Height (Female) | 155 cm |
Weight | Proportionate to Height |
Running (Male) | 1.6 km in 7 minutes |
Running (Female) | 800 meters in 5 minutes |
